panic-stricken

英 [ˈpænɪk strɪkən]

美 [ˈpænɪk strɪkən]

adj.  惊慌失措的

牛津词典

    adj.

    • 惊慌失措的
      extremely anxious about sth, in a way that prevents you from thinking clearly

      柯林斯词典

      • ADJ-GRADED 万分恐慌的;惊慌失措的
        If someone ispanic-strickenor is behaving in apanic-strickenway, they are so anxious or afraid that they may act without thinking carefully.
        1. Panic-stricken travellers fled for the borders...
          惊慌失措的旅行者逃往边境。
        2. A wall collapsed and 39 people, were killed in the panic-stricken stampede.
          一堵墙倒了,慌乱中有39人死于踩踏事故。

      英英释义

      adj

      • thrown into a state of intense fear or desperation
        1. became panicky as the snow deepened
        2. felt panicked before each exam
        3. trying to keep back the panic-stricken crowd
        4. the terrified horse bolted
        Synonym:panickypanickedpanic-struckterrifiedfrightened
